Cave Diving: Eagles Nest Sink

Rebreathers, Trimix, DPV's, 600 watts of light and our cameras traveled 2000 feet Upstream to Kings Challenge illuminating one of the most unique underwater cave systems in Florida. The passageways in Eagles Nest are so large we could still only light a section of it. We spent an hour at 270' to capture this never before seen video.
